## Further Reading

This section collects background material on the Querent planner regression introduced in release 41.2, in which certain correlated subqueries were rewritten into plans that bypassed row-level access filters. Reviewers should read the incident postmortem and the remediation design before auditing the patched planner code, as several mitigations depend on invariants documented only there. The postmortem, affected-plan inventory, and filter-enforcement test matrix are maintained on the following internal page.

wiki page, bawig-yawep: https://jenkins.nelvrotech.local/ticket/build/projects/view/view/pages/view/a285c2b5588ad4f337d9b5f2

Meeting notes — Ordersvc review (Brindlewood team). We agreed soft deletes in the orders table will set a deleted_at timestamp rather than removing rows, preserving audit trails required by the Varnholt compliance framework. Purge jobs run after 180 days, logged to the retention ledger. All delete paths must pass through the OrderGuard service layer. The engineer accountable for reviewing every soft-delete code path is named below.

signatory, yahog-badug: Quenix Ulaael

Break-glass access — Crontide migration

This page covers break-glass access during the migration of legacy cron jobs to the Wrenflow workflow engine. Plugin authors: if your plugin's scheduled tasks stall mid-migration and the normal API is unavailable, use the break-glass console to resume them manually. The console grants temporary operator rights once you enter the recovery passphrase below.

unlock words, fawig-bagef: olidor-holir-istox-holath-tamys-quenion-giliel